How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Emeryville?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
Emeryville Studio Apartments | $2,234 | $895 | $6,500 |
| Emeryville 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,926 | $950 | $10,000+ |
| Emeryville 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,727 | $999 | $10,000+ |
| Emeryville 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,799 | $992 | $9,397 |
| Emeryville 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,607 | $845 | $6,295 |
| Emeryville 5 Bedroom Apartments | $3,333 | $1,395 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Studio Emeryville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Emeryville with Studio?
Currently the most affordable Studio in Emeryville is at Claridge Hotel LP. listed at $895.
How much is the average rent for a Studio Emeryville Apartment?
The average rent for a Studio Apartment in Emeryville is $2,234.
What is the largest available Studio Emeryville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Emeryville is a 685 square feet unit starting from $2,496 at The Uptown.
What is the average size for Emeryville Studio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Studio rental in Emeryville is currently 572 sq ft.
